CToolTipCtrl::AddTool
Registra uma ferramenta com o controle de dica de ferramenta.
BOOL AddTool(
CWnd* pWnd,
UINT nIDText,
LPCRECT lpRectTool = NULL,
UINT_PTR nIDTool = 0
);
BOOL AddTool(
CWnd* pWnd,
LPCTSTR lpszText = LPSTR_TEXTCALLBACK,
LPCRECT lpRectTool = NULL,
UINT_PTR nIDTool = 0
);
Parâmetros
pWnd
Ponteiro para a janela que contém a ferramenta.nIDText
ID do recurso de seqüência de caracteres que contém o texto para a ferramenta.lpRectTool
Ponteiro para um RECT estrutura que contém coordenadas do retângulo delimitador da ferramenta.As coordenadas serão relativas ao canto superior esquerdo da área de cliente da janela identificada por pWnd.nIDTool
ID da ferramenta.lpszText
Ponteiro para o texto para a ferramenta.Se esse parâmetro tiver o valor LPSTR_TEXTCALLBACK, TTN_NEEDTEXT mensagens de notificação de vá para o pai da janela que pWnd aponta para.
Valor de retorno
Diferente de zero se bem-sucedida; caso contrário, 0.
Comentários
The lpRectTool and nIDTool parâmetros devem ser válido, ou se lpRectTool is nulo, nIDTool deve ser 0.
Um controle de dica de ferramenta pode ser associado a mais de uma ferramenta.telefonar Esta função para registrar uma ferramenta com o controle de dica de ferramenta, para que as informações armazenadas na dica de ferramenta seja exibidas quando o cursor está sobre a ferramenta.
![]() |
---|
Não é possível conjunto uma dica de ferramenta para um controle estático usando AddTool. |
Exemplo
Consulte o exemplo para CPropertySheet::GetTabControl.
Requisitos
Cabeçalho: afxcmn.h